JAVA Programming Level 1 Assignment, UNIKL, Malaysia The management of an airport thinks that the way in which the airport is operated means that incoming flights
| University | Universiti Kuala Lumpur (UniKL) |
| Subject | JAVA Programming Level 1 |
Learning Outcomes
- Explain the fundamental concepts of concurrency and parallelism in the design of a concurrent system
- Apply the concepts of concurrency and parallelism in the construction of a system using a suitable programming language.
- Explain the safety aspects of multi-threaded and parallel systems
Case Study
The Problem
This part of the assignment will require you to implement the airport simulation, as broken down in the sections below.
The management of an airport thinks that how the airport is operated means that incoming flights must spend too much time waiting for landing clearance. To evaluate the
situation a simulation of the airport has been commissioned. This simulation will simply run with text output describing the events as they occur in the airport and collect a minimal amount of statistical data.
Intention of assignment
Even if valuable to the owner, the simulation is not the main purpose of this assignment – indeed, if this was the case there are much better techniques for simulating than writing a concurrent program.
This assignment requires implementing a program in which synchronization and communication take place between several concurrent processes. It is intended to force you to solve (and not simply avoid) a range of interesting synchronization problems.
Recent Solved Questions
- Economics Assignment, UON, Malaysia ECONOMIC IMPACTS OF POVERTY Identify and describe comprehensively the impacts of poverty on the chosen country in Part I
- FIT1043: Introduction to data science Assignment, MUM, Malaysia The Python programming language in the Jupyter Notebook environment It should also be formatted properly using the Markdown language
- SSF2014: you are required to create a viable research design for either of the following topics: gender, crime: research method Assignment, UM, Malaysia
- BMG306/03: Introduction to International Business Case Study, WOU, Malaysia In April 1992, EuroDisney first opened in Paris, France It later changed its name to Disneyland Paris
- TAX317: TAXATION 2 Assignment, UiTM, Malaysia Business entity located in Malaysia that manufactures taxable goods not exempted under the Sales Tax Act 2018
- BM004-3-1 BCS Business Communication Report, APU, Malaysia As a newly hired Chief Social Media Manager for the head office of an international organisation
- BBPW3203: Financial Management II Assignment, OUM, Malaysia Explain the defensive tactics that firms can use to resist hostile takeovers
- BKAN1013: Basic Accounting Assignment, UUM, Malaysia Gurkha Consultancy Sdn Bhd is a company that provides consultation to entrepreneurs
- BNBS 6114: Communication and Counselling Essay, LUC, Malaysia Communication is vital in improving health outcomes. Due to the new challenges posed by the COVID-19 pandemic
- TBE101/03: Building Materials Report, WOU, Malaysia Metals are commonly employed in the building and construction industry due to their inherent qualities